➡️ Apply here: iOS Developer
👩💼 Want to stand out? Improve your resume to appeal to recruiters, hiring managers, and Applicant Tracking Systems. ➡️ Improve your resume
WorkLink is building a high-performance mobile development team for a leading international banking and digital finance company. We are looking for a skilled iOS Developer with 3+ years of experience, strong knowledge of Swift, and deep understanding of modern mobile architecture practices.
Key Responsibilities:
* Develop and maintain high-quality iOS applications used by thousands of banking customers daily.
* Implement new features, improve existing banking flows, and ensure top-level security and reliability.
* Work with UIKit programmatically, building clean, scalable, and reusable UI components.
* Integrate with RESTful APIs and ensure smooth data handling and efficient network communication.
* Apply GCD for concurrency and performance optimization in sensitive banking operations.
* Use Delegate pattern, protocol-oriented MVVM, and Clean Architecture to deliver scalable, maintainable codebases.
* Collaborate closely with backend, QA, product, and security teams to align on delivery.
* Participate in code reviews, provide constructive feedback, and follow best development standards.
* Work with Git for version control and branching strategies.
Requirements:
* 3+ years of professional iOS development experience.
* Strong proficiency in Swift and UIKit, especially building UI fully programmatically.
* Solid experience with GCD for multithreading and performance improvements.
* Deep understanding of Delegate pattern, protocol-based MVVM, and Clean Architecture.
* Hands-on experience integrating with RESTful APIs.
* Proficiency with Git (branching, code review, conflict resolution).
* Experience in financial, banking, fintech, or high-security environments is a strong plus.
* Ability to write clean, testable, and maintainable code.
* Good communication skills and the ability to work in a fast-paced team.
